More about Certificate II in ESI - Powerline Vegetation Control

If you are looking to advance your career in the powerline vegetation control sector in Western Australia, the Certificate II in ESI - Powerline Vegetation Control is an essential qualification. This course equips students with the necessary skills and knowledge to manage vegetation near powerlines safely. Delivered by reputable Registered Training Organisations (RTOs) such as Interlink Training, this comprehensive program is designed for those keen to pursue a fulfilling career in this critical field.

The course is particularly beneficial for individuals interested in various employment opportunities. Graduates can embark on rewarding roles such as an Arborist Trainee or a Groundsperson, where they will actively participate in maintaining vegetation and ensuring compliance with safety standards. Further career options extend to positions like Line Maintenance Assistant and Arborist Assistant, making this qualification a gateway to various roles within the horticultural and gardening industries.

This course is closely linked to essential sectors such as Horticulture and Gardening, providing students with a broad understanding of plant management and safety procedures related to powerlines.
